But if you deposit money prior to that happening to cover the charges it doesn’t matter because they need to verify that amount before it’s yours. However the charges to you don’t need to be verified.
It’s even worse; banks here don’t process transaction in the order they were received; the process them from biggest to smallest.
So if you have less than enough funds in your account for a pending transaction, and you then deposit enough to fulfill that large transaction, it doesn’t matter since that large transaction goes through first regardless. Even if the deposit is made before the charge. Boom, overdraft fee.
